PEG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2025 in Review

1,232 of the 7,458 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Public Service Enterprise Group (PEG) for Q1 2025, worth a combined $30.8B — down 2.5% from $31.6B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 109 funds opened new PEG positions and 99 closed out — a net gain of 10 holders — while 472 added to existing stakes and 424 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Vanguard Group, adding an estimated $249M. The largest seller was Fidelity Investments, cutting an estimated $368M.
